Early Life and Background
Born on September 26, 1977, Valerie Patrice Vaughn grew up in a supportive environment that nurtured her ambitions. Her parents, both registered pharmacists, owned their own pharmacy, providing a stable foundation for Valerie and her three siblings. Career in the Entertainment Industry
Valerie’s entry into the entertainment industry was through her association with Joseph Simmons, a celebrated rapper, producer, and DJ, renowned as one of the founding members of the iconic hip-hop group Run-DMC. Their relationship brought Valerie into the public eye, and she became known as the mother of Angela Simmons, who gained fame through her appearances on the reality show Run’s House and later as a fashion designer and entrepreneur.
Despite her initial recognition stemming from her familial connections, Valerie has worked to establish her own identity within the entertainment industry. She has made appearances on various platforms, showcasing her personality and interests. Notably, she has been featured on the podcast The Harland Highway, where she discussed topics ranging from her experiences in the entertainment industry to her personal interests, such as vintage cars and her unique perspectives on various subjects.
